Computer/Networking Technology
An opportunity to learn the basic skills, practices, and theory in computer repair and network design management. Students will be taught the conceptual and technical skills to design, install, operate and maintain state-of-the-art computer networks. Each participant will have the opportunity for theory, component recognition, cabling techniques
and design, and more. This two year course is a Cisco Systems Certified Program and students can elect to test for accredited industry standard networking certification (Cisco Certified Network Associate).
